Here's a fun little spec commercial I directed recently. This one was born on the back of Ebay.Museum (see 07.18.06 posting). Originally I was planning on peppering the Ebay.Museum spot with all sorts of quotes about art. This was meant to offset the ridiculousness of the bad art hanging in the museum. After cutting the spot I realized the museum commercial was stronger without the V.O. and abandoned the idea of voice overs.

However, when I was researching for quotes I came across this great little clip of the BBC's Sister Wendy. Press "play" below to see my commercial…

She is in fact talking about Hans Holbein's painting of King Henry the VII, but when I came across this segment I couldn't resist. I thought this commercial was pretty funny, as did everyone else who saw it (a friend of mine pretty much choked to death on his beer while watching it)

So far I've taken a bit of flack from some industry insiders telling me that it's not really a "director's" piece. However I think it can show what you can do with a little creativity and a limited budget.
